Output eca828c48ad0456977911ef98f13e787b9398e04ef5c4f655abc640b08b44a24:0

value
1665130
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83f34a8c71d3a2891b32e6527d0918323df787a8 OP_EQUALVERIFY OP_CHECKSIG
address
1D2gyJM9roPPDsarQV8YuqFmfWaN5sLdHr
transaction
eca828c48ad0456977911ef98f13e787b9398e04ef5c4f655abc640b08b44a24
spent
true